Harley-Davidson, Inc. announced its intent to initiate a Rule 10b5-1 trading plan for modest share repurchases, aligning with its previously stated measured approach.

Summary

  • Harley-Davidson, Inc. intends to enter a Rule 10b5-1 trading plan on or before March 13, 2026.
  • The company plans to repurchase a modest amount of its stock over the coming months, subject to market conditions.
  • This action is consistent with the measured approach to share repurchases communicated during the Q4 2025 earnings call on February 10, 2026, while the company finalizes its strategic plan.
  • Updated information on the company's approach to share repurchases will be provided during its Q1 2026 earnings call.
